Role: .Net Developer
Location: Sydney
Job Type: Permanent
Eligibility: Only Australian PRs and Citizens can apply
JD: .Net Developer (.Net, Next Js, Node Js)
Role Summary
Seeking a Senior Software Engineer with extensive experience in the Microsoft technology stack, cloud-native development, and DevOps automation.
The successful candidate will be responsible for designing and developing scalable, secure applications leveraging .NET technologies, AWS cloud services, and modern software engineering practices.
